Fuda Cancer Hospital Treatments for International Patients
Fuda Cancer Hospital currently lists cryoablation, NanoKnife/irreversible electroporation (IRE), vascular intervention, embolization, brachytherapy, microwave ablation, PDT, HIPEC and CAR-T, among other therapies. The important question is not whether Fuda offers a technology — it is whether that technology is appropriate for your cancer type, stage, anatomy and prior treatment.
Fuda Treatments at a Glance
| Treatment | What it is | Typical decision question | Parkmega evidence label |
|---|---|---|---|
| Cryoablation / CSA | Image-guided local tumor freezing. | Can a limited tumor be safely ablated, and is ablation preferable to surgery/radiation for this case? | Selected local treatment |
| NanoKnife / IRE | Non-thermal electrical ablation. | Is the tumor locally advanced or anatomically difficult, and does IRE add value after standard staging/systemic treatment? | Highly indication-specific |
| Vascular intervention | Catheter-based therapy delivered through tumor-feeding vessels. | Is locoregional arterial treatment appropriate for this organ and disease state? | Organ-specific |
| HepaSphere embolization | Drug-eluting microsphere embolization approach. | Does the patient have a tumor where transarterial embolization is evidence-based and technically feasible? | Selected locoregional use |
| Brachytherapy | Radiation source placed inside or near a tumor. | Would internal radiation improve local control compared with or alongside other radiation/surgery options? | Disease-specific radiation |
| Microwave ablation | Thermal tumor ablation using microwave energy. | Is the lesion small/local enough for thermal ablation, and how close is it to critical structures? | Selected solid tumors |
| HIPEC | Heated chemotherapy delivered into the abdominal cavity. | Is there a peritoneal-surface malignancy where cytoreductive surgery + HIPEC is appropriate at an experienced center? | Very indication-specific |
| CAR-T | Engineered autologous T-cell therapy. | Does the exact blood-cancer subtype and treatment history match a licensed cellular-therapy indication? | 2026 Fuda pathway published |

Read →Cryoablation at Fuda Cancer Hospital
Cryoablation destroys selected tumor tissue through controlled cycles of freezing and thawing. Fuda has promoted cryosurgical ablation for many years and continues to list it among its signature therapies. The hospital’s older cryosurgery page also reports a large historical procedural experience; Parkmega treats those volume and superiority statements as hospital-published claims, not independent evidence of better outcomes.
When a cryo review may make sense
- There is a defined local tumor target on CT/MRI
- The lesion is technically reachable by image-guided probes
- Surgery is not possible, not preferred or needs a less-invasive alternative
- Local control is clinically meaningful
- The treating team can explain how systemic disease will also be managed
What must be checked first
- Organ and tumor-specific standard of care
- Size, number and location of lesions
- Distance from bowel, vessels, nerves or other critical structures
- Whether disease is local or widely metastatic
- Whether one or several sessions are expected
NanoKnife / IRE at Fuda
Irreversible electroporation uses short high-voltage electrical pulses to create permanent pores in cell membranes. It is commonly called NanoKnife. Unlike microwave or radiofrequency ablation, it is described as non-thermal, which is one reason it is considered for selected tumors near important structures.
Fuda has listed IRE since 2015 and its current pages associate the technique with pancreatic, liver, renal, prostate, gallbladder and bile-duct tumors. Those hospital indication lists are broad; they should not be read as proof that IRE is standard treatment for every tumor in those organs.
Records needed for an IRE opinion
- High-quality contrast CT and/or MRI
- Exact tumor dimensions
- Relationship to major vessels and ducts
- Metastatic staging
- Prior chemotherapy/radiation response
- Performance status and major cardiac history
Questions to ask Fuda
- Why IRE instead of surgery or radiation?
- Is the goal margin accentuation, local control or palliation?
- How many electrodes are expected?
- What systemic therapy is planned before/after?
- What complication risks are specific to this anatomy?
- What imaging defines treatment response?

Vascular Interventional Therapy at Fuda
Vascular interventional oncology uses catheters to reach vessels supplying a tumor and deliver treatment locally and/or reduce tumor blood flow. Fuda’s current therapy directory lists Cancer Vascular Intervention and a separate HepaSphere drug-eluting microsphere embolization approach.
What changes the indication
- Primary organ and tumor histology
- Arterial blood supply
- Liver/kidney and overall organ function
- Extent of extra-organ metastatic disease
- Prior embolization, surgery or radiation
- Whether treatment is combined with systemic therapy
What to ask before treatment
- Exact catheter procedure name
- Drug and/or embolic material
- Number of expected sessions
- Imaging used to measure response
- Expected post-procedure syndrome and monitoring
- How this fits the full oncology plan

Brachytherapy / Iodine-125 Seed Implantation
Brachytherapy places radioactive sources directly inside or near selected tumor tissue so radiation is concentrated locally. Fuda’s treatment page describes iodine-125 seed implantation and lists a wide range of possible cancer sites.
Ask about radiation planning
- Is brachytherapy definitive, boost or salvage treatment?
- Which isotope and dose are planned?
- What organs at risk are nearby?
- Is prior radiation relevant?
- What imaging confirms seed placement?
For prostate cancer
Seed brachytherapy can be an established prostate-radiation option in appropriate risk groups, but patient selection depends on disease risk, prostate anatomy and competing radiation/surgical options.
Microwave Ablation at Fuda
Fuda’s current microwave-ablation page describes placement of an ablation needle under ultrasound or CT guidance and heating tumor tissue with microwave energy. This is a local treatment, not systemic cancer therapy.
Potential strengths of a local-ablation approach
- Targets a defined lesion rather than the whole body
- May avoid major open surgery in selected cases
- Can be image guided
- Can be combined with other cancer treatment
Limits
- Does not automatically treat microscopic/systemic disease
- Lesion size and location affect feasibility
- Nearby structures can constrain the ablation margin
- Recurrence elsewhere still requires a systemic plan
Other Therapies Listed by Fuda
HIPEC
Hyperthermic intraperitoneal chemotherapy delivers heated chemotherapy into the abdominal cavity. Its role is highly disease-specific and often linked to major cytoreductive surgery rather than being a standalone “wash.”
Photodynamic Therapy
Fuda lists PDT in its treatment directory. Appropriateness depends on tumor location, photosensitizer, light access and whether a recognized disease-specific indication exists.
Revolve Resection
Fuda lists a revolve/vacuum-assisted resection technique. The exact indication should be verified from the specific department and pathology rather than inferred from the device name.
CAR-T Therapy at Fuda
Fuda’s official website now has a current CAR-T page. It describes remote pre-treatment evaluation and discusses Yescarta (axicabtagene ciloleucel) for selected adult patients with large B-cell lymphoma. This materially changes the way Fuda should be described compared with older Parkmega content.
Records for a CAR-T review
- Exact lymphoma subtype
- Pathology and immunophenotype
- MYC/BCL2/BCL6 or other relevant molecular tests
- All previous treatment lines and responses
- Latest PET-CT / CT / MRI
- Current blood counts and organ function
- Major infection / cardiovascular history
Questions for Fuda before travel
- Which exact product is proposed?
- Does the patient meet the licensed/current indication?
- Where are cells collected and manufactured?
- What is the expected manufacturing timeline?
- How are CRS and neurologic toxicity managed?
- What bridging therapy is planned if needed?
- What is the complete hospitalization plan?

Does Fuda Only Do Minimally Invasive Treatment?
Surgical Oncology
Fuda lists multiple surgical departments and disease-specific operations. A patient should compare standard curative surgery with any proposed ablation when both are technically possible.
Medical Oncology
Chemotherapy, targeted therapy, immunotherapy and disease-specific systemic strategies remain essential when cancer is systemic or at high risk of microscopic spread.
Radiotherapy / Brachytherapy
Local ablation and radiation solve different problems. Ask whether radiation is potentially definitive before choosing a percutaneous procedure mainly because it is less invasive.
Which Fuda Treatment Might Be Discussed by Cancer Type?
The table below is a routing guide, not a treatment recommendation. It shows the kinds of questions worth asking after standard staging.
| Cancer | Possible Fuda-specific question | What must come first | Parkmega guide |
|---|---|---|---|
| Pancreatic | IRE/NanoKnife in selected locally advanced or anatomically difficult disease. | Resectability, metastatic staging, systemic therapy history and vessel anatomy. | Pancreatic cancer → |
| Liver | Vascular intervention, embolization, microwave/cryo ablation or IRE in selected lesions. | Liver function, tumor number/size, vascular invasion, extrahepatic disease and standard HCC pathway. | Liver cancer → |
| Lung | Local ablation for selected lesions or intervention in a multidisciplinary plan. | Histology, molecular markers, operability, radiation options and systemic staging. | Lung cancer → |
| Prostate | Brachytherapy or selected local techniques. | Risk group, PSA, MRI, biopsy grade, metastatic work-up and comparison with surgery/external-beam radiation. | Prostate cancer → |
| Breast | Fuda consultation may include surgery and selected local/interventional procedures. | ER/PR/HER2 status, stage and standard breast-oncology treatment. | Breast cancer → |
| Large B-cell lymphoma | CAR-T eligibility review for selected adults under Fuda’s 2026 pathway. | Exact subtype, prior lines, PET response and licensed-product indication. | CAR-T in China → |

Questions to Ask About Any Fuda Treatment Proposal
1. What exact problem is this treatment solving?
Curative treatment, local control, symptom relief, bridge therapy or palliation should be stated clearly.
2. Why this method instead of the standard option?
Ask for a direct comparison with surgery, radiation and systemic therapy for the same diagnosis and stage.
3. What evidence applies to this exact cancer?
Evidence from one tumor type should not be transferred automatically to another organ or disease stage.
4. Who will perform the procedure?
Request the doctor, department and recent experience with the same tumor/anatomy.
5. How will success be measured?
Define follow-up CT/MRI/PET timing and what counts as local control or treatment failure.
6. What happens if it does not work?
Know the next-line plan before committing to a procedure that could delay another treatment.
